How to Convert Microsecond to Second

1 microsecond = 1 × 10-6 seconds

Second = Microsecond × 1 × 10-6

Example: 19310 µs × 1 × 10-6 = 0.01931 s

Reverse Conversion

To convert seconds back to microseconds:

  • Remember, 1 second equals 1000000 microseconds.
  • To convert 0.01931 s to µs, multiply 0.01931 x 1000000, resulting in 19310 µs.
